The Embassy of the United States Embassy in Quito - Ecuador requires installation services for fourteen (14) residential generator and forty (40) Automatic Transfer Switches (ATSs), to be performed at residences located in Quito. The work required under this contract consists of providing all professional services, labor, materials, equipment, and supplies to complete all the work needed for this project. The solicitation will be issued via the SAM.GOV - Contract Opportunities. Note: The response date in this synopsis is not a firm date; please see the Request for Proposal (RFP) for the actual date. The anticipated performance period is less than sixty (60) calendar days. The residences will be occupied during the execution of this contract. The contractor shall coordinate with the Contracting Officer Representative (COR) for work phasing and job sequencing in each stage of this project in a sequential manner. The contractor must submit a phasing plan for review and approval prior to commencement of works. All responsible sources may submit an offer, which will be considered. The Government intends to award a contract resulting from this solicitation to the lowest priced technically acceptable offeror who is a responsible contractor. The Government may award the contract based on the initial offer without discussion. The resultant contract will be a firm fixed price type contract. The Government is planning a pre-proposal conference and the date for this conference will be in the solicitation. Offerors shall be registered in the SAM (System for Award Management) database at https://www.sam.gov prior to submittal of their offer/proposal as prescribed under FAR 4.1102. Failure to be registered at time of proposal submission shall deem the offeror s proposal to be considered non-responsive to the solicitation instructions and requirements and no further consideration will be given. Therefore, offerors are highly encouraged to register immediately if they are interested in submitting a response to this requirement. From Presolicitation posted on Jul 30, 2025Dear Prospective Offeror: Subject: Request for Proposals number 19EC7525R0003 Enclosed is a Request for Proposals (RFP) for installation services for fourteen (14) residential generators and forty (40) Automatic Transfer Switches (ATSs), to be performed at residences located in Quito - Ecuador. If you would like to submit a proposal, follow the instructions in Section L of the solicitation, complete the required portions of the attached document, and submit it to the address shown on the Standard Form that follows this letter. The U.S. Government intends to award a contract/purchase order to the responsible company submitting an acceptable offer at the lowest price. We intend to award a contract/purchase order based on initial proposals, without holding discussions, although we may hold discussions with companies in the competitive range if there is a need to do so. The Embassy intends to conduct a pre-proposal conference at the US Embassy Compound located at Av. Avigiras, Av. Eloy Alfaro E12-170 on August 20, 2025, at 09:00 am (Quito time). Additionally, the Embassy will conduct two site visits on August 20, 2025, at 10:00 am and August 21, 2025, at 09:00 am. If prospective offerors are planning to attend the pre-proposal conference and one of the site visits, must contact quitoprocurement@state.gov providing names and ID numbers no later than August 19 at noon. Direct any questions regarding this solicitation in writing to Mr. Matthew Madden, Contracting Officer at quitoprocurement@state.gov before August 25, 2025, at 16:00 hours. Proposals are due by September 15, 2025, at 16:00 hours, only in the QuitoContracts@state.gov address. No proposals will be accepted after this time. Proposals must be in English and incomplete proposals will not be accepted. Your proposal must be submitted electronically to quitocontracts@state.gov , It is important to make sure the submission is made in specific size and format; in MS-Word 2007/2010 or MS-Excel 2007/2010 or Adobe Acrobat (pdf) file format. The file size must not exceed 25MB. If the file size should exceed 25MB, the submission must be made in separate files and attached to separate emails with less than 25MB each. The technical and economic proposals must be submitted separately. Do not include pricing within the technical proposal. Failure to that may deem the offeror s proposal to be considered non-responsive to the terms of this solicitation. In order for a proposal to be considered, you must also complete and submit the following: 1. SF-1442 2. Section B, Pricing 3. Section K Representations and Certifications 4. Additional information as required in Section L 5. Proof of SAM Registration Offerors shall be registered in the SAM (System for Award Management) database at https://www.sam.gov prior to submittal of their offer/proposal as prescribed under FAR 4.1102. Failure to be registered at the time of proposal submission shall deem the offeror s proposal to be considered non-responsive to the solicitation instructions and requirements and no further consideration will be given. Therefore, offerors are highly encouraged to register immediately if they are interested in submitting a response to this requirement.
